UAE Leads Global AI Integration in Daily Workflows
The United Arab Emirates has emerged as the world leader in artificial intelligence adoption, with recent data showing that over 70 percent of the working-age population actively uses AI tools in their professional lives. This surge reflects a broader transformation across industries, driven by strategic national initiatives and a forward-thinking business environment.
Key Statistics Highlighting Widespread Daily Usage
According to the latest Microsoft AI Diffusion Report for the first quarter of 2026, AI usage among working-age adults in the UAE reached 70.1 percent. This marks a significant increase from 59.4 percent earlier in the reporting period. Many professionals now incorporate generative AI into their routines on a daily basis, boosting efficiency in sectors ranging from finance to logistics.
Industry-Specific Applications and Real-World Examples
In the banking sector, institutions like Emirates NBD have integrated AI for fraud detection and customer service chatbots, resulting in faster transaction processing. Real estate firms use predictive analytics to forecast market trends, while healthcare providers leverage AI for diagnostic support. These examples illustrate how AI is reshaping operational workflows across the emirates.

Government Policies Driving Adoption
The UAE National Strategy for Artificial Intelligence 2031 serves as the cornerstone for these developments. Complementary efforts include the AI for All initiative and chief AI officer training programs, fostering a supportive ecosystem for widespread integration.
